Mary Lou Garcia, 70, beloved wife, mother and grandmother, passed away at her home Friday January 10. She was born to the late Jose E. Sandoval and Ernestine Sanchez on May 9, 1949 in Silver City, New Mexico.

Mary graduated from Widefield High school in Colorado Springs, CO where she attended cosmetology school and met her husband of nearly 48 years Tony. They moved to Albuquerque, NM where they had three sons.

After moving back to Colorado, Mary continued working in cosmetology until her health began to fail. Mary fought for many years through multiple health issues with a positive attitude, a shrug and saying “I’m a Survivor”.

She is preceded in death by her parents, Brother Larry and Cornelius, sister Betty. Mary is survived by her loving husband Tony of Denver; Son’s Anthony (Molly) of Dunedin, FL, David (Sara) of Denver, CO and Daniel (April) of Denver, CO; 4 grandchildren Angeleah, Marcelo, Jerimiah, and Selena. Siblings Henry Sandoval, Chris Sandoval of Colorado Springs and Edna Jaramillo of Walsenburg, CO; and numerous nieces and nephews whom she loved.
